The D'Appolito Baffle
The D’Appolito baffle enables directivity control without the use of a horn. The directivity is
controlled lower down in the frequency range while limiting the distortion and the diffractions
caused by a physical horn. Furthermore, the close coupling of the two transducers affords a
significant gain in efficiency.
K-Horn Technology
K-Horn technology is a complex acoustic load designed for subwoofers and low frequency
speakers.
It consists of loading a double interactive chamber with a K-horn. This exclusive technology
provides a significant increase in gain, between 4 and 6 dB, compared to the conventional bass
reflex load and direct radiation.
This technology has been designed for the new generation "TB" subwoofer family.

The SMX15 is a very high performance speaker that benefits from coaxial
technology. The coaxial driver alignment offers a perfectly coherent wide Compact satellite speaker
acoustic field even in nearfield listening.
The SMX15 has been designed for applications requiring both high acoustic
performance and professional ergonomics. The SMX15 is defined by a
sound quality and an accuracy rivalling studio monitors whilst producing
BENEFITS a sound pressure level seldom heard from such a compact box. It offers
particularly high sound pressure down to very low frequencies.
• Sonic transparency
The frequency and phase response are perfectly linear resulting in
• Very high SPL
exceptional feedback reduction.
• Minimal distortion
The unique ergonomics of the SMX15 which includes APG’s unique Aiming
• Very wide bandwidth Tuning System (AST), enable the speaker to be tilted at five different angles
• Sonic versatility (15°, 30°, 45°, 60°, 90°). The SMX15 is equally at home on stage as a
wedge monitor, or flown or stacked as a FoH system.
